    Early samplers could store samples of only a few seconds in length, but this increased with improved memory. [9] In 1988, Akai released the first MPC sampler, [ 10 ] which allowed users to assign samples to pads and trigger them independently, similarly to playing a keyboard or drum kit. [ 11 ]

    In June 2022, music company Ultra International sued West for sampling the 1986 song "Move Your Body" by Marshall Jefferson in "Flowers", a song on the demo album Donda 2. [85] The company, along with Jefferson, stated that West had used the illegal sample 22 times. [86]
